收集用户行为数据、信息推荐方法及装置制造方法及图纸

技术编号:11864195 阅读:82 留言:0更新日期:2015-08-12 13:36
本发明专利技术实施例公开了收集用户行为数据、信息推荐方法及装置,所述方法包括:客户端收集用户行为数据的过程中,检测外部辅助设备;如果检测到目标外部辅助设备,则记录收集到的用户行为数据与该目标外部辅助设备标识之间的第二对应关系;将所述收集到的用户行为数据以及记录的所述第二对应关系上传到服务器,以便服务器根据所述第一对应关系,确定所述目标外部辅助设备标识对应的目标用户账号标识,并建立所述用户行为数据与所述目标用户账号标识之间的第三对应关系,以便根据所述第三对应关系对同一用户账号标识对应的用户行为数据进行分析,确定用户的兴趣信息,并用于信息推荐。通过本发明专利技术,能够提高推荐系统推荐信息的有效性。

【技术实现步骤摘要】

本专利技术涉及个性化信息推荐
,特别涉及收集用户行为数据、信息推荐方法及装置
技术介绍
很多内容或者服务提供商都可以为用户提供符合用户兴趣喜好的推荐信息。例如,一些网络播放器可以为用户推荐其可能感兴趣的视频,一些电子商务平台可以为用户推荐其可能感兴趣的商品,等等。这种推荐一般是通过记录特定用户的具体使用行为,例如购买记录、网页浏览记录、视频观看记录等等,并从这些记录的信息中分析出用户的喜好,进行个性化的推荐。上述记录用户行为数据的过程是需要针对不同的用户分别进行记录的,也即,需要使得记录的行为数据与具体的用户关联起来,这样才能利用同一用户的各种行为数据,分析出一个用户在某方面的兴趣喜好信息。但是当前系统的缺陷在于,在用户使用内容或者服务提供商的系统时,使用账号的比例很低,账号登录对用户设置了较高的门槛,难以推广,因此,大多数用户都是以匿名用户的方式与系统互动。在用户未登录状态下,由于系统无法根据用户的账号信息来识别用户的身份,因此,一般只能通过隐式的设备号进行识别,也即,根据用户使用的终端设备的唯一性标识进行识别。但是,这种通过设备号进行识别的方式也存在巨大的局限性,因为大量的设备都在被多个用户共享使用,例如个人电脑、平板电脑、电视盒子等等。用户的使用行为混杂在一起,难以区分,严重降低了推荐系统的有效性。因此,如何能够提高推荐系统推荐信息的有效性,成为需要本领域技术人员解决的技术问题。
技术实现思路
基于上述问题,本专利技术实施例公开了收集用户行为数据、信息推荐方法及装置。技术方案如下:一种收集用户行为数据的方法,预先将用户在系统注册的账号信息与指定的外部辅助设备关联,并在服务器端保存外部辅助设备标识与用户账号标识之间的第一对应关系,所述方法包括:客户端收集用户行为数据的过程中,检测外部辅助设备;如果检测到目标外部辅助设备,则记录收集到的用户行为数据与该目标外部辅助设备标识之间的第二对应关系;将所述收集到的用户行为数据以及记录的所述第二对应关系上传到服务器,以便服务器根据所述第一对应关系,确定所述目标外部辅助设备标识对应的目标用户账号标识,并建立所述用户行为数据与所述目标用户账号标识之间的第三对应关系,以便根据所述第三对应关系对同一用户账号标识对应的用户行为数据进行分析,确定用户的兴趣信息,并用于信息推荐。可选地,所述检测外部辅助设备,包括:通过接收外部辅助设备广播的消息,检测所述外部辅助设备。可选地,所述检测外部辅助设备,包括:向外广播查询请求,通过外部辅助设备返回的应答检测所述外部辅助设备。可选地,所述检测外部辅助设备,包括:通过与外部辅助设备保持同等频率心跳机制以及定期通讯的方式,检测外部辅助设备。一种收集用户行为数据的方法,预先将用户在系统注册的账号信息与指定的外部辅助设备关联,并在服务器端保存外部辅助设备标识与用户账号标识之间的第一对应关系,所述方法包括:服务器接收客户端收集的用户行为数据,以及该收集到的用户行为数据与该目标外部辅助设备标识之间的第二对应关系信息;根据所述第一对应关系,确定所述目标外部辅助设备标识对应的目标用户账号标识;根据所述第二对应关系,建立所述用户行为数据与所述目标用户账号标识之间的第三对应关系,以便根据所述第三对应关系对同一用户账号标识对应的用户行为数据进行分析,确定用户的兴趣信息,并用于信息推荐。一种信息推荐方法,预先将用户在系统注册的账号信息与指定的外部辅助设备关联,并在服务器端预先包括外部辅助设备标识与用户账号标识之间的第一对应关系,包括:当需要向用户进行信息推荐时,客户端检测外部辅助设备;如果检测到目标外部辅助设备,则将所述目标外部辅助设备的标识信息上传到服务器,以便服务器根据所述保存的第一对应关系,确定所述目标外部辅助设备关联的目标用户账号标识,并根据该目标用户账号标识对应的用户兴趣信息生成目标待推荐信息,并返回给客户端;接收到服务器返回的目标待推荐信息时,提供给用户。一种信息推荐方法,预先将用户在系统注册的账号信息与指定的外部辅助设备关联,并在服务器端预先包括外部辅助设备标识与用户账号标识之间的第一对应关系,包括:当需要向用户进行信息推荐时,接收客户端上传的当前检测到的目标外部辅助设备的标识信息;根据所述保存的第一对应关系,确定所述目标外部辅助设备关联的目标用户账号标识;根据该目标用户账号标识对应的用户兴趣信息生成目标待推荐信息,并返回给客户端。一种收集用户行为数据的装置,预先将用户在系统注册的账号信息与指定的外部辅助设备关联,并在服务器端保存外部辅助设备标识与用户账号标识之间的第一对应关系,所述装置包括:第一设备检测单元,用于收集用户行为数据的过程中,检测外部辅助设备;记录单元,用于如果检测到目标外部辅助设备,则记录收集到的用户行为数据与该目标外部辅助设备标识之间的第二对应关系;上传单元,用于将所述收集到的用户行为数据以及记录的所述第二对应关系上传到服务器,以便服务器根据所述第一对应关系,确定所述目标外部辅助设备标识对应的目标用户账号标识,并建立所述用户行为数据与所述目标用户账号标识之间的第三对应关系,以便根据所述第三对应关系对同一用户账号标识对应的用户行为数据进行分析,确定用户的兴趣信息,并用于信息推荐。可选地,所述第一设备检测单元包括:第一检测子单元,用于通过接收外部辅助设备广播的消息,检测所述外部辅助设备。可选地,所述第一设备检测单元包括:第二检测子单元,用于向外广播查询请求,通过外部辅助设备返回的应答检测所述外部辅助设备。可选地,所述第一设备检测单元包括:第三检测子单元,用于通过与外部辅助设备保持同等频率心跳机制以及定期通讯的方式,检测外部辅助设备。一种收集用户行为数据的装置,预先将用户在系统注册的账号信息与指定的外部辅助设备关联,并在服务器端保存外部辅助设备标识与用户账号标识之间的第一对应关系,所述装置包括:接收单元,用于接收客户端收集的用户行为数据,以及该收集到的用户行为数据与该目标外部辅助设备标识之间的第二对应关系信息;账号标识确定单元,用于根据所述第一对应关系,确定所述目标外部辅助设备标识对应的目标用户账号标识;关系建立单元,用于根据所述第二对应关系,建立所述用户行为数据与所述目标用户账号标识之间的第三对应关系,以便根据所述第三对应关系对同一用户账号标识对应的用户行为数据进行分析,确定用户的兴趣信息,并用于信息推荐。一种信息推荐装置,预先将用户在系统注册的账号信息与指定的外部辅助设备关联,并在服务器端预先包括外部辅助设备标识与用户账号标识之间的第一对应关系,所述装置包括:第二设备检测单元,用于当需要向用户进行信息推荐时,客户端检测外部辅助设备;信息上传单元,用于如果检测到目标外部辅助设备,则将所述目标外部辅助设备的标识信息上传到服务器,以便服务器根据所述保存的第一对应关系,确定所述目标外部辅助设备关联的目标用户账号标识,并根据该目标用户账号标识对应的用户兴趣信息生成目标待推荐信息,并返回给客户端;推荐信息提供单元,用于接收到服务器返回的目标待推荐信息时,提供给用户。一当前第1页1 2 3 4 本文档来自技高网...

【技术保护点】
一种收集用户行为数据的方法,其特征在于,预先将用户在系统注册的账号信息与指定的外部辅助设备关联,并在服务器端保存外部辅助设备标识与用户账号标识之间的第一对应关系,所述方法包括:客户端收集用户行为数据的过程中,检测外部辅助设备;如果检测到目标外部辅助设备,则记录收集到的用户行为数据与该目标外部辅助设备标识之间的第二对应关系;将所述收集到的用户行为数据以及记录的所述第二对应关系上传到服务器,以便服务器根据所述第一对应关系,确定所述目标外部辅助设备标识对应的目标用户账号标识,并建立所述用户行为数据与所述目标用户账号标识之间的第三对应关系,以便根据所述第三对应关系对同一用户账号标识对应的用户行为数据进行分析,确定用户的兴趣信息,并用于信息推荐。

【技术特征摘要】

【专利技术属性】
技术研发人员:刘弢
申请(专利权)人:北京奇艺世纪科技有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1